Blacked out badges

Has anyone tried this? Or does anyone have any advice on how I could do it (front and back badges, and lancer evolution badges)?

My inspiration for it is ahhhermm, a particular model of the Camry which has black badges. Looks cool on a black car.

I don't want to debadge, but I don't like the chrome look.

scuffed them with 320 grit, 3 layers of primer, 3 layers of paint, and 3 layers of clearcoat. then used razor and the sandpaper to shave extra paint and clearcoat off edges. then used 3m mounting tape to mount on trunk.
For the front you can do the same thing, but just mask off as much of the front end as possible and do it on the car. TAKE YOUR DAMN TIME or it WILL look like ****

use dental floss to remove

sand alot to remove the chrome stuff
prime
paint
clear (optional)
double sided tape to reinstall

Here is how I painted the front.. I highly recommend buying another emblem to paint.. You have to remove the bumper to safley get the damn thing off.. (at least I did)

I think if you had a new one painted and ready to go you could force the old one off without all the hassle.. then just stick the new one on
